Salary: £26,194 - £27,615

Location: Huddersfield

Hours and Weeks per Year: 37 hours / 52 weeks

About the Role

At Kirklees College we are always looking for new talent, and welcome applications from all sectors. Whether in a teaching & learning role or in one of our specialised Business Support functions, you will be involved in nurturing and developing the next generation of construction workers, engineers, health workers and countless others. We are already a successful college, but we are continually striving to be better and do better - be part of our story!

In the role of Payroll Officer, you will predominantly be based at the Huddersfield Centre and your focus will be on providing administrative support to the College Payroll function.

Responsibilities:

  • Providing administrative support and guidance for the College's Payroll function.
  • Ensuring accurate and timely processing of payments to staff and external agencies, and maintaining accurate payroll records.
  • Collating and verifying payroll data.
  • Handling pay and expense claims.
  • Preparing payslips and ensuring compliance with organisational and statutory requirements.
  • Collaborating with colleagues across the business.
  • Proactively identifying service improvements.
  • Supporting in annual audits.

Qualifications:

  • Level 2 in Maths and English.
  • Level 4 in Accountancy, Payroll or equivalent (or ability to prove equivalent ability).
  • Demonstrable experience in HR and/or Payroll in a large organisation.
  • Ability to work autonomously, engage and communicate effectively with a wide range of people, exercise discretion and confidentiality.
  • Demonstrate College values of Kindness, Unity and Excellence.
  • Commitment to safeguarding and promoting the welfare of children, young people and vulnerable adults.

Benefits and Development:

We believe learning is not just for our students: it is an important part of working here too. Staff development opportunities include a mentoring scheme, financial contributions for external qualifications and skills development for current and aspiring managers. You will also have access to a range of staff benefits including an employee assistance programme, retail and leisure discounts and reduced Metro travel.
